I havent read the whole thread so i dont know if anyone else has already said this but just remember dude having a high quality amp is great and all but it all starts at the source. Im running a 50 dollar Mobile Authority 4 channel amp to drive my front stage, 65 dolar panasonic mids in the doors and 20 dollar prestige tweeters on the dash and I have won in my class in both sq comps that I competed in this summer. The secret is that I run an excellent source unit, the Alpine CDA-9813 the same unit Mike Peckham has used 2 years in a row to win at the IASCA SQ world finals. Now I understand that your not building your system for competition, your building it to sound good for everyday use and thats what I did to and the fact that I can compete with it and do well is just a bonus!
Oh ic how this works. So I have Phase Linear 5.25's and Kicker Resolution tweets....not very high end IMO, but I have a Rockford 8250Ti, so I can just go compete in Ultimate SQi and win every show?

No, the secret is NOT the source, or EQ or crossover....the REAL secret is install.

I could run a bottom of the line Aiwa deck with 5x7 Bose plate speakers for front end and do very well in competition if they were installed properly. Equipment doesn't mean anything at all unless you take the time to do your install properly.

I've heard cars running a 3 way comp set off passives with no EQ and mid to entry level decks that produced some of the best sound I've ever heard. Why? Install.
